Description

Bis(Acetato-O)Triphenylbismuth is an organobismuth compound that serves as a versatile reagent and catalyst in advanced organic synthesis. This compound matters for its role in facilitating key chemical transformations, particularly in the development of pharmaceuticals and specialty chemicals. It is primarily needed by research and development chemists, process engineers, and manufacturers in the pharmaceutical, agrochemical, and fine chemical industries seeking efficient and selective synthetic pathways.

Application

  • As a catalyst or catalyst precursor in organic synthesis reactions.
  • As a reagent for the introduction of phenyl groups in cross-coupling methodologies.
  • In the synthesis of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and complex organic molecules.
  • For research and development in academic and industrial laboratories exploring new organometallic chemistry.
  • Potential use in material science for the deposition of bismuth-containing thin films.
  • As a specialty additive or intermediate in the production of high-performance chemicals.

Basic Information

Product Name Bis(Acetato-O)Triphenylbismuth
CAS No. 7239-60-3
Molecular Formula C22H21BiO4
Molecular Weight 554.39 g/mol
Synonyms Bis(acetato)triphenylbismuth; Triphenylbismuth Diacetate; Bismuth, tris(phenyl-), diacetate; Acetic acid, bismuth(3+) triphenyl salt; Bismuth triphenyl diacetate; (Acetato-O)triphenylbismuth; Triphenylbismuthine diacetate

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ated place at room temperature (15-25°C). This material is hygroscopic (moisture-sensitive) and easily oxidized; it is recommended to handle and store under an inert atmosphere such as nitrogen or argon to maintain stability and purity.
